It is built for space-constrained, battery-powered or low-noise analog rails where every millivolt of headroom counts. The part comes in a 4-DSBGA package measuring 1x1 mm, which suits compact wireless modules, portable medical devices, and sensor nodes. Enable control and protection against over-temperature and short circuit are included on-chip. ## Dropout and quiescent current — the battery-design numbers At the full 150 mA load the maximum dropout voltage is 0.2 V. The quiescent current is 80 µA typical, rising to 120 µA maximum under all conditions. ## PSRR across the audio band Power-supply rejection ratio is specified as 55 dB at 1 kHz and 35 dB at 10 kHz. ## Temperature range and package handling The operating temperature range is -40°C to 85°C, which covers industrial and outdoor telecom enclosures. The 4-DSBGA package has no leads; it is a wafer-level chip-scale package with solder bumps on the bottom. Rework requires a hot-air station with a fine nozzle and careful alignment — the 1x1 mm body leaves little room for error. The 80 µA quiescent current and 0.2 V dropout at full load make it a good fit for single Li-ion or two-cell alkaline designs where efficiency and low idle draw matter."},{"question":"Is LP3990TLX-2.5/NOPB a direct replacement for LP3990MFX-2.5?","answer":"Both parts share the same 2.5 V output and 150 mA rating, but the TLX suffix indicates a 4-DSBGA package while the MFX suffix is an SOT-23-5. They are not pin-compatible; the board layout must match the package."},{"question":"What is LP3990TLX-2.5/NOPB's listed PSRR?","answer":"This provides useful attenuation of switching-regulator ripple in the audio band."}],"compareFactBullets":[],"relatedMpns":[],"engineerNotes":[],"selectionNotes":null,"limitations":null},"provenance":{"sourceSystem":"icboms-matrix-langgraph","citationUrl":"https://icboms.com/texas-instruments/LP3990TLX-2.5-NOPB","citationPolicyUrl":"https://icboms.com/llms.txt","source":"ICBOMS","attribution":"Open for AI and search answers: credit \"ICBOMS\" and link https://icboms.com/texas-instruments/LP3990TLX-2.5-NOPB when reusing this data.
